Welcome Austin. Glad to have you here.

The ZR-1 kit is an original issue, first version of that kit. Therefore it will have some elevated value over time.

How much and when is anyones guess, but it has already been around a while and you got it for near it's original price. That should tell you a couple things.

First, don't plan on getting rich by holding on to it. :P

Second, keep your eyes open cause good deals are out there. ;)

If you like the kit, you didn't do wrong. It obviously appeals to you.

I'd say you got a good deal on that kit..............I built one years ago and it builds up pretty easily with no major fit issues.

There is one caveat of that model though.................the car that Revell modeled is actually of the prototype ZR-1 and not of the production car. The ZR-1 was introduced for the 1990 model year------Chevrolet changed the dashboard for all '90 'Vettes. Revell kitted this car while the ZR-1 was still in the prototype stage so the kit has the '89 dash.

It's no big deal if you just want a nice shelf model.............but to others who might want to find and build a rep stock ZR-1----------now you know! :P

BTW, AMT also did a ZR-1, and theirs had the correct dash. It's not as nice as the Monogram one IMO.
